About Software Development Manager (L6), Amazon Stores

  Description

  As an Amazon Manager, Software Development, you will solve unique and complex problems at a rapid pace, utilizing the latest technologies to create solutions that are highly scalable. You will find that there is an unlimited amount of opportunities within Amazon, where developing your career across a wide range of teams is highly supported. We are committed to making your work experience as enjoyable as the experiences you’ll be creating

  for our customers.

  Apply now and you will be eligible for Amazon Manager, Software Development positions that are based on your preferred location, team, tech stack, domain, language and more. We’re hiring across Amazon Stores in the United States and Canada. Teams with available positions including, but are not limited to:

  Consumer Technology: Build new generation features and products for amazon.com, constantly improving the Customer and Seller experience for billions around the globe. Whether building site wide features such as reviews and recommendations, category specific software for the likes of Pharmacy, Electronics, Digital Software and Video Games or seller infrastructure, there are a variety of complex problems to tackle using a range of technologies in the design of your technical solutions.

  Operations Technology: Shape the future of transportation planning and execution on a global scale, that impacts hundreds of fulfillment centers, thousands of Amazonians, and millions of customers across the world. Your technology will support thousands of operators worldwide to design, build and run the best-in-class Amazon transportation network. We are building intelligent software to make transportation more reliable, faster, and less costly, providing a better and less expensive experience for our customers.

  Financial Technology: Create next generation of distributed, scalable financial systems that support Amazon's current and future business needs. Use big data technologies to design and develop services that facilitate global financial transactions worth billions annually. You’ll lead architecture, design, implementation and deployment of large-scale, critical and complex financial applications, owning all aspects of solutions end-to-end, through full stack software development.

  Human Resources Technology: Create a seamless experience for millions of Amazonians and/or candidates. Whether supporting technologies for onboarding, time and attendance, compensation, amazon.jobs, or recruiting, you’ll deliver robust feature sets, elegant designs, intuitive user interfaces and systems that make it easy for Amazonians to excel at performing critical business functions.

  Depending on your experience, the Manager, Software Development may be influencing the strategic direction of the team and may also influence roadmaps of other teams that overlap in business or technical domains. The Manager will be leading the team to invent, evolve, and/or deprecate software. Drives resolution of architecture deficiencies and provide data to support case for resources. This leader will find a path forward in difficult situations and handle escalations.

  We are open to hiring candidates to work out of one of the following locations:

  Arlington, VA, USA | Bellevue, WA, USA | Seattle, WA, USA

  Basic Qualifications

  3+ years of engineering team management experience

  7+ years of engineering experience

  8+ years of leading the definition and development of multi tier web services experience

  Knowledge of engineering practices and patterns for the full software/hardware/networks development life cycle, including coding standards, code reviews, source control management, build processes, testing, certification, and livesite operations

  Experience partnering with product or program management teams

  Bachelor's degree

  Preferred Qualifications

  Experience in communicating with users, other technical teams, and senior leadership to collect requirements, describe software product features, technical designs, and product strategy

  Experience in recruiting, hiring, mentoring/coaching and managing teams of Software Engineers to improve their skills, and make them more effective, product software engineers

  Our compensation reflects the cost of labor across several US geographic markets. The base pay for this position ranges from $148,000/year in our lowest geographic market up to $287,700/year in our highest geographic market. Pay is based on a number of factors including market location and may vary depending on job-related knowledge, skills, and experience. Amazon is a total compensation company. Dependent on the position offered, equity, sign-on payments, and other forms of compensation may be provided as part of a total compensation package, in addition to a full range of medical, financial, and/or other benefits.
